Everything at the farmer's market gets sprayed when being raised. If it is not labelled organic, then it was raised on Sevin, Daconil, and probably Malathion. And those are at a minimum. A lot of fruit requires sprays that the state mandates one have a spray license to buy. There are a few vendors who do raise produce all-naturally, but generally they don't have much selection or quantity.

That's an unfortunate situation, but it is the customers who have created it. Everyone says they don't like pesticide, but no one will buy produce with bug damage.
